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from West Runton to Whittlesford Parkway start from £34.90 one way, or £35.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from West Runton to Whittlesford Parkway are available for £40.30 one way, or £55.90 return

Facilities and Amenities at West Runton Station

Though West Runton station is modest, it ensures that essential services are available for a smooth journey. While there is no traditional ticket office, travelers can conveniently collect tickets from one of the ticket machines available on-site. These machines are fully accessible, catering to all passengers.

Customer service is robust, with a help point ready to aid travelers. Announcements and departure screens keep passengers informed, while a CCTV system ensures safety. Furthermore, the station features step-free access, making it inclusive for those with mobility challenges and other accessibility needs.

Travel and Connectivity from West Runton

West Runton's transport links extend beyond its single platform. The station is served by a reliable rail replacement service that picks up and drops off at bus stops along Cromer Road, providing easy transitions for those whose journeys require it.

Facilities and Ticketing Options

Whittlesford Parkway station is well-equipped to handle your ticketing needs. With ticket office hours from 6:00 AM until 1:30 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, it complements your schedule, albeit closed on Sundays. The presence of ticket machines ensures that purchasing and collecting tickets remains hassle-free at any time. The station also supports smartcards, a convenient feature for regular travelers, who can find both issuing stations and smartcard validators on-site.

Accessibility and Waiting Facilities

The station strives to be as accessible as possible with certain limitations. There's step-free access to each platform; however, the transition between platforms requires a stepless footbridge or a longer road route, spanning 1.7 miles. It's important to note that waiting facilities are available during ticket office hours on each platform, perfect for when you need a moment of respite during your travels.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Connecting with local transport options is easy with Whittlesford Parkway's transport links. Rail replacement bus services conveniently stop in the station car park, and local buses help you to explore beyond the station’s reach. If cycling is your preference, ample bicycle storage is available, featuring 48 spaces, with the stands providing necessary shelter—but no CCTV yet for added security.
